Answer : The correct option is, Atomic radius decreases.
Explanation :
Atomic radius of an atom is defined as the total distance from the nucleus to the valence shell of the atom.
As moving from left to right in a period, more electrons are added in the same shell and the attraction between the last electron and nucleus increases, which results in the shrinkage of size of an atom.
Thus, decreasing the atomic radii of the atom on moving towards right of the periodic table.
As we are moving from left to right in a period, the number of protons increases due to increase in the atomic number of an atom.
Chemical reactivity : It is defined as the tendency of an element to loose or gain electrons.
Metals are the elements which loose electrons and hence, their chemical reactivity will be the tendency to loose electrons.
Their chemical reactivity decreases as we move from left to right in a period because the valence shell come closer to nucleus as we move from left to right. So, tendency to loose electrons becomes difficult due to greater attraction between nucleus and valence electron.
Hence, the correct option is, Atomic radius decreases.
